Situation
In East Africa deforestation is rife. As forests are felled, the effects of the climate crisis are intensifying. Temperatures are rising. Fertile land is vanishing. Natural disasters like floods and droughts are worsening. Habitats are being destroyed. And food and water supplies are becoming ever more fragile. But it’s not too late. We can harness the power of trees to heal landscapes, transform communities and grow a better future.
Solution
Trees heal landscapes. They cool the air, provide shade, grow food and purify water. They protect against natural disasters, bring back rain and fill rivers. So we’re equipping community organisations to plant trees where they make the fastest, most lasting difference. Trees that restore lush and vibrant landscapes, prevent future catastrophes, while also growing food, improving harvests, and creating sustainable incomes for vital things like healthcare and education.
